Tinubu to Launch National Values Charter, Pushes for Unity and Patriotism in 2025  

In his New Year message, President Bola Tinubu announced the imminent unveiling of the National Values Charter, an initiative already approved by the Federal Executive Council, slated for the first quarter of 2025.

The charter, according to Tinubu, will promote mutual commitments between the government and citizens, aiming to foster trust, cooperation, and unity within Nigeria’s diverse population.

Describing the initiative as a cornerstone of his administration’s vision, Tinubu phrased its role in inspiring patriotism and fostering collective national identity. “As far-reaching and foundational as our reforms are, they can produce the desired outcomes only through shared common values and unconditional love for our country,” he said.

The president also revealed plans for a Youth Confab in early 2025, underscoring his government’s commitment to inclusivity and youth empowerment.

He urged the Ministry of Youth to finalize the process for selecting representatives, ensuring the conference reflects the diversity of Nigeria’s youthful population.

Beyond fostering unity, Tinubu reiterated the importance of collaboration among federal, state, and local governments to harness opportunities in agriculture, livestock development, and ongoing tax reforms. Commending governors who have embraced the Compressed Natural Gas (CNG) initiative and integrated electric vehicles into the national energy mix, Tinubu assured continued federal support for state-level initiatives in these areas.

The president’s message also included a call to action for Nigerians to embody moral uprightness and a sense of national duty. He urged citizens to align with the Renewed Hope Agenda, emphasizing that achieving national objectives requires a collective commitment to ethical principles, shared values, and devotion to the country.

“The success of our national reforms depends on the moral rectitude and faith of our people,” Tinubu stated.

He added that 2025 would mark a renewed commitment to these ideals under the National Identity Project, a program designed to instill a sense of unity and purpose among Nigerians.
